2025-09-13Rollup merge of #144498 - Noratrieb:rustc-json-schema, r=jieyouxu,davidtwcoJacob Pratt-724/+357
Add --print target-spec-json-schema This schema is helpful for people writing custom target spec JSON. It can provide autocomplete in the editor, and also serves as documentation when there are documentation comments on the structs, as `schemars` will put them in the schema. I was motivated to do this because I saw someone write their own version of this schema by hand, so demand for this clearly exists. It's not a lot of effort to implement, so I thought it would make sense. MCP: https://github.com/rust-lang/compiler-team/issues/905 I think it would also be useful to put this in the sysroot in `etc` so people can link it directly in their editors. I would have loved to add a test that validates the JSON schema against the spec JSON of every builtin target, but I don't want to do it as the JSON schema validation crates have incredible amounts of dependencies because JSON schema supports a ton of random features. I don't want to add that, even as a dev dependency.

2025-09-12Auto merge of #146329 - lcnr:opaque-type-infer-alias-candidates, r=BoxyUwUbors-38/+207
consider item bounds for non-yet-defined opaque types Based on rust-lang/rust#140405. fixes https://github.com/rust-lang/trait-system-refactor-initiative/issues/182 fixes https://github.com/rust-lang/trait-system-refactor-initiative/issues/196 fixes https://github.com/rust-lang/trait-system-refactor-initiative/issues/205 there's some jank here, see https://github.com/rust-lang/trait-system-refactor-initiative/issues/229 ## Design If the self type is an inference variable which has been sub-unified with am opaque type, we need to incompletely guide inference to avoid breakage. In this case, we - look at the item bounds of all sub-unified opaque types, and - blanket impls which do not constrain the self type Even if there are applicable candidates, we always force their certainty to be `Maybe`, so they will always have to be reproven once we've constrained the inference variable. This is a bit iffy, see the added tests. r? `@BoxyUwU`

2025-09-12Rollup merge of #144549 - folkertdev:va-arg-arm, r=saethlinStuart Cook-1/+20
match clang's `va_arg` assembly on arm targets tracking issue: https://github.com/rust-lang/rust/issues/44930 For this example ```rust #![feature(c_variadic)] #[unsafe(no_mangle)] unsafe extern "C" fn variadic(a: f64, mut args: ...) -> f64 { let b = args.arg::<f64>(); let c = args.arg::<f64>(); a + b + c } ``` We currently generate (via llvm): ```asm variadic: sub sp, sp, #12 stmib sp, {r2, r3} vmov d0, r0, r1 add r0, sp, #4 vldr d1, [sp, #4] add r0, r0, #15 bic r0, r0, #7 vadd.f64 d0, d0, d1 add r1, r0, #8 str r1, [sp] vldr d1, [r0] vadd.f64 d0, d0, d1 vmov r0, r1, d0 add sp, sp, #12 bx lr ``` LLVM is not doing a good job. In fact, it's well-known that LLVM's implementation of `va_arg` is kind of bad, and we implement it ourselves (based on clang) for many targets already. For arm, our own `emit_ptr_va_arg` saves 3 instructions. Next, it turns out it's important for LLVM to explicitly start and end the lifetime of the `va_list`. In https://github.com/rust-lang/rust/pull/146059 I already end the lifetime, but when looking at this again, I noticed that it is important to also start it, see https://godbolt.org/z/EGqvKTTsK: failing to explicitly start the lifetime uses an extra register. So, the combination of `emit_ptr_va_arg` with starting/ending the lifetime makes rustc emit exactly the instructions that clang generates:: ```asm variadic: sub sp, sp, #12 stmib sp, {r2, r3} vmov d16, r0, r1 vldr d17, [sp, #4] vadd.f64 d16, d16, d17 vldr d17, [sp, #12] vadd.f64 d16, d16, d17 vmov r0, r1, d16 add sp, sp, #12 bx lr ``` The arguments to `emit_ptr_va_arg` are based on [the clang implementation](https://github.com/llvm/llvm-project/blob/03dc2a41f3d9a500e47b513de5c5008c06860d65/clang/lib/CodeGen/Targets/ARM.cpp#L798-L844). r? ``@workingjubilee`` (I can re-roll if your queue is too full, but you do seem like the right person here) try-job: armhf-gnu

2025-09-11Revert "Rollup merge of #122661 - estebank:assert-macro-span, r=petrochenkov"Jieyou Xu-57/+18
This reverts commit 1eeb8e8b151d1da7daa73837a25dc5f7a1a7fa28, reversing changes made to 324bf2b9fd8bf9661e7045c8a93f5ff0ec1a8ca5. Unfortunately the assert desugaring change is not backwards compatible, see RUST-145770. Code such as ```rust #[derive(Debug)] struct F { data: bool } impl std::ops::Not for F { type Output = bool; fn not(self) -> Self::Output { !self.data } } fn main() { let f = F { data: true }; assert!(f); } ``` would be broken by the assert desugaring change. We may need to land the change over an edition boundary, or limit the editions that the desugaring change impacts.

2025-09-10Rollup merge of #146342 - folkertdev:c-variadic-errors-take-3, r=workingjubileeMatthias Krüger-52/+167
Improve C-variadic error messages: part 2 tracking issue: https://github.com/rust-lang/rust/issues/44930 a reimplementation of https://github.com/rust-lang/rust/pull/143546 that builds on https://github.com/rust-lang/rust/pull/146165. This PR - disallows coroutines (e.g. `async fn`) from having a `...` argument - disallows associated functions (both in traits and standard impl blocks) from having a `...` argument - splits up a generic "ill-formed C-variadic function" into specific errors about using an incorrect ABI, not specifying an ABI, or missing the unsafe keyword C-variadic coroutines probably don't make sense? C-variadic functions are for FFI purposes, combining that with async functions seems weird. For associated functions, we're just cutting scope. It's probably fine, but it's probably better to explicitly allow it. So for now, at least give a more targeted error message. Made to be reviewed commit-by-commit. cc `@workingjubilee` r? compiler

2025-09-10Rollup merge of #146123 - IoaNNUwU:issue-68293, r=estebankMatthias Krüger-0/+27
Suggest examples of format specifiers in error messages Format macro now suggests adding `{}` if no formatting specifiers are present. It also gives an example: ```rust LL | println!("Hello", "World"); | ------- ^^^^^^^ argument never used | | | formatting specifier missing | = note: format specifiers use curly braces: `{}` help: consider adding format specifier | LL | println!("Hello{}", "World"); | ++ ``` When one or more `{}` are present, it doesn't show 'format specifiers use curly braces: `{}`' and example, just small hint on how many you missing: ```rust LL | println!("list: {}", 1, 2, 3); | ---------- ^ ^ argument never used | | | | | argument never used | multiple missing formatting specifiers | = help: consider adding 2 format specifiers ``` Original issue: rust-lang/rust#68293 Based on discussion in this PR: rust-lang/rust#76443 Let me know if something is missing
